Job description

Care & Support Worker - Bank

Hourly Rate: £13.85

Location: London

Are you passionate about making a positive impact on the lives of individuals facing enduring mental health challenges? We are currently seeking dedicated and compassionate Bank Staff for the Haringey area. This role presents both challenges and rewards, offering you the opportunity to contribute to the well-being and independence of our residents.

Role Overview: As a Bank Worker, you will play a crucial role in supporting residents with enduring mental health issues in the Haringey Area. Your responsibilities include providing positive support, encouraging independence, and facilitating community engagement. The ultimate objective is to empower residents to return to independent living in the community.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Support residents with complex enduring mental health issues
  • Encourage independence and community involvement.
  • Address unpredictable behavioural patterns with confidence.
  • Make decisions on safeguarding and risk issues.
  • Maintain detailed records and liaise with third parties involved in resident support packages.

Requirements: To succeed in this role, you must:

  • Have experience in supporting vulnerable adults.
  • Demonstrate confidence and decisiveness in responding to issues.
  • Possess the ability to work independently in a lone working role.
  • Be committed to delivering excellent service to vulnerable adults with dignity.
  • Make a real difference in the lives of the community's most vulnerable individuals.
  • Good written English in order to maintain accurate records.
  • Basic IT skills
